I agree with Daigoro, the text in the spell talks about moving stone around to try and cover targets etc to me that infers you can shape and move this stone to flow around and through the intervening space.

So I think it would be reasonable to say you can move stone from one area to another and have the party in the intervening space. Now you'll have to create an initial area to be your dump space to do that (with Stone to Air). But once you've done that I think you should be able to have a bubble of space the party occupies that is moved forward by taking stone from the front and adding it to the back.

You'll need to refresh the air of course (and you need to take the barbarian with you).

Now weather your GM agrees is another matter of course!


As to running and acid spiders, the SM+2 ones are Mv9 or super jump 10 yards, so yeah I wouldn't fancy trying to beat one in a race, but if you're trying to cut down on your magic mining time, i'd think getting out the immediate vicinity sneaking a bit you should have enough of a head start if it comes to a mad dash. (worst case scenario is to bury yourself again I guess)

They have a perception of 12 , 360 and infra vision so yeah that's pretty good for spotting your heat signatures in a cold cavern. But a bit of distance and the range penalties will kick in.

What might help is they only have infravision so when you do come up int the cavern away from the grouped, waiting spiders you could maybe create intervening rock formations that will mask your heat signatures. What's the cavern like does it have rock formations in it or is completely empty and open?


Maybe you can spoof them by creating a heat signature away from you, they are IQ5 and "wild animal" afterall. Now I'm not very good on GURPS spells so you may not being able to create fires far away enough from you to do that.
